Battlefield Commander Games on Android in South America: Q4 2025
Explore the performance of top Battlefield Commander games on Android in South America during Q4 2025, including trends in down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the fourth quarter of 2025, the top Battlefield Commander games on the Android platform in South America demonstrated varied performance in terms of downloads, revenue, and active users. This analysis draws on data from Sensor Tower, offering insights into the trends observed over this period.
Clash Royale from Supercell maintained strong weekly downloads, peaking at around 716K in late October and rounding out the quarter with 433K. Revenue showed fluctuations, starting at approximately $288K and climbing to $457K in early December. Active users peaked at 15M in late November but saw a decline to around 13M by the end of December.
TFT: Teamfight Tactics by Riot Games experienced a consistent rise in revenue, reaching $20K in mid-December. Downloads increased significantly, from 3.7K in early October to 7.2K by the end of the year. Active users began at 82K, growing steadily to over 111K in December.
Warhammer 40,000: Tacticus ™ from Snowprint Studios saw modest growth in revenue, with a notable peak of $8.1K in the first week of December. Downloads were generally low but increased to 3.1K in early December. Active user numbers grew slightly, reaching 7.8K by early December.
Magic Chess: Go Go from Vizta Games had a significant surge in downloads, peaking at 33K in mid-November before stabilizing. Revenue increased to $6.5K in early December, while active users saw a peak in early December at 76K.
We Are Warriors! by Lessmore UG displayed a remarkable increase in downloads, reaching 29K in late December. Revenue climbed steadily to $3.2K by the end of the quarter. Active users rose to 121K as the year closed.
